MySQL是一款非常流行的關系型數據庫管理系統(tǒng),它的使用范圍廣泛,被廣泛應用于各種Web應用程序中。在MySQL中,大于運算符是一個非常常見的運算符,它用于比較兩個值的大小關系。在本文中,我們將詳細介紹MySQL中大于運算符的使用方法,幫助您更好地了解MySQL的使用。
1. 大于運算符的基本用法
大于運算符(>)用于比較兩個值的大小關系,如果左側的值大于右側的值,則返回True,否則返回False。下面的SQL語句將返回True:
SELECT 5 >3;
+-------+
5 >3
+-------+
1
+-------+
這是因為5大于3。
2. 大于運算符的高級用法
除了基本用法之外,大于運算符還有一些高級用法,可以幫助您更好地處理數據。下面是一些示例:
2.1 使用大于運算符進行篩選
您可以使用大于運算符來篩選出滿足條件的數據。下面的SQL語句將返回所有age大于25的用戶:
SELECT * FROM users WHERE age >25;
2.2 使用大于運算符進行排序
您可以使用大于運算符來進行排序。下面的SQL語句將返回所有age大于25的用戶,并按照age從小到大排序:
SELECT * FROM users WHERE age >25 ORDER BY age ASC;
2.3 使用大于運算符進行計數
您可以使用大于運算符來進行計數。下面的SQL語句將返回所有age大于25的用戶的數量:
SELECT COUNT(*) FROM users WHERE age >25;
3. 注意事項
在使用大于運算符時,有幾個注意事項需要注意:
3.1 數據類型
在比較數據時,需要確保兩個值的數據類型相同。如果數據類型不同,則MySQL會自動進行類型轉換。如果您比較一個字符串和一個數字,MySQL會將字符串轉換為數字進行比較。
3.2 NULL值
在比較數據時,需要注意NULL值的情況。如果一個值為NULL,則它與任何其他值的比較結果都是NULL。因此,如果您想要篩選出所有非NULL的數據,需要使用IS NOT NULL運算符。
4. 總結
在本文中,我們詳細介紹了MySQL中大于運算符的使用方法。我們介紹了大于運算符的基本用法和高級用法,以及注意事項。希望本文對您在使用MySQL時有所幫助。